Why Choose a Lightweight Racket Pickleball Paddle?

Lightweight racket pickleball paddles, typically weighing between 6 to 8 ounces, are preferred by players who prioritize speed, control, and quick reaction times. A racket pickleball paddle that is too heavy can slow down your swing and cause fatigue, while a lightweight paddle helps with precision shots and quick movements.

Key Benefits of Lightweight Paddles

  • Faster Swing Speed – A lightweight paddle allows you to react more quickly, especially during fast-paced rallies.
  • Less Arm Fatigue – Reduces strain on the wrist, elbow, and shoulder, preventing injuries like tennis elbow.
  • Better Control and Precision – Ideal for players who rely on placement rather than power.
  • Easier Net Play – Helps with quick volleys and reaction time during fast exchanges.

How to Choose the Right Lightweight Pickleball Paddle

1. Weight Considerations

  • Lightweight paddles (6.8 – 7.8 oz) – Ideal for players who value speed and control.
  • Mid-weight paddles (7.9 – 8.3 oz) – Offer a balance of power and maneuverability.

2. Material Matters

  • Graphite paddles – Best for finesse and control.
  • Fiberglass paddles – Provide a mix of power and spin.
  • Composite paddles – A durable option offering both touch and strength.

3. Grip Size and Comfort

A comfortable grip is essential for maintaining control. The most common grip sizes range from 4.0 to 4.5 inches. A proper grip ensures better handling and prevents strain on the wrist.

4. Core Type

  • Polymer cores – Soft touch, quiet play, and excellent control.
  • Nomex cores – More power and a crisp feel.
  • Aluminum cores – Lightweight and great for touch shots.

Tips for Maximizing Your Performance with a Lightweight Paddle

  • Focus on wrist action – A lightweight paddle allows for better wrist mobility, helping you execute spins and dinks.
  • Improve footwork – Since you’ll be swinging faster, good foot positioning ensures stability.
  • Use a relaxed grip – Holding the paddle too tightly can limit flexibility and shot accuracy.
  • Choose the right balls – Using high-quality paddleballs ensures consistency and better control.
